你查询的IP:[120.26.88.116]  地理位置:中国–浙江–杭州阿里巴巴网络有限公司BGP数据中心(BGP)

最新查询118.84.206.215 218.238.24.67 122.48.194.81 120.58.171.126 218.143.160.102 117.60.99.182 211.144.31.246 122.49.154.122 123.160.74.241 120.26.88.116 117.103.16.15 118.88.128.8 121.79.128.198 118.66.58.165 118.88.32.117 203.18.50.203 116.193.32.210 203.152.64.48 221.136.6.84 210.79.224.90 119.78.116.8 59.192.192.107 203.100.192.161 116.208.203.118 119.75.208.172 121.32.156.80 203.88.192.42 221.199.192.118 61.29.128.109 124.242.167.219 116.204.92.250